There's a change occurring in exactly how younger generations discuss cash. For Gen Z, the days of silent budgeting where financial resources were managed discreetly behind shut doors are rapidly fading. In its area, a vibrant, unapologetic fad has actually emerged: loud budgeting.
Just what is loud budgeting? It's an activity that embraces economic openness. It's regarding being vocal with your pals when you can not pay for an expensive dinner out. It's concerning choosing an extra cost effective getaway and proudly discussing why. It's budgeting with confidence and, most importantly, without pity. For Gen Z, loud budgeting isn't simply a practice, it's a form of self-expression and empowerment.
Why Loud Budgeting Resonates with Gen Z
Gen Z has grown up in the darkness of major financial events from the 2008 economic downturn to the pandemic economy. Many of them saw their parents have problem with debt, housing instability, or task insecurity. Consequently, this generation is hyper-aware of the relevance of financial stability, yet they're rewording the rulebook in exactly how they approach it.
They're not worried to discuss their money goals. Whether they're paying off student finances, saving for their initial apartment or condo, or contributing to a money market account, Gen Z believes that financial conversations ought to be sincere and normalized. By turning budgeting into something you state out loud instead of hiding, they're eliminating the preconception that so frequently comes with individual finance discussions.
This type of openness likewise develops responsibility. When you tell your close friends, I'm not investing additional this month because I'm saving for an auto, it not only strengthens your monetary goal however aids others value your borders and maybe even inspires them to embrace comparable behaviors.
Social network and the Power of Financial Storytelling
Platforms like TikTok and Instagram have actually played a huge role in intensifying this trend. What may have as soon as been thought about private, like month-to-month investing malfunctions or net worth landmarks, is currently cooperated short video clips, economic vlogs, and candid captions. These blog posts aren't flaunting wide range; they're showing what actual money management resembles.
Gen Z isn't just flaunting what they can purchase. They're speaking about how much they save, just how they avoid financial debt, and what their monetary challenges are. There's something deeply relatable and encouraging concerning viewing a person your age discuss why they're dish prepping as opposed to purchasing takeout or exactly how they're making use of personal loans to consolidate bank card debt and minimize financial anxiety.
Loud budgeting, this way, becomes a type of community-building. It claims: You're not alone. I'm figuring this out as well. Which cumulative transparency is among one of the most empowering features of the movement.

How Loud Budgeting Shapes Conversations Around Debt
Among one of the most powerful aspects of this fad is exactly how it's altering the narrative around financial debt. In previous generations, bring debt, specifically customer debt, was often a resource of pity. It was kept quiet, hidden under a sleek exterior.
Gen Z, nonetheless, is reframing financial obligation as something to be understood, took care of, and even spoke about openly. They're details sharing their pupil finance reward trips, talking about the benefits and drawbacks of using credit cards, and clarifying exactly how they're leveraging personal loans for critical reasons, not out of despair.
This sort of honesty develops space for real discussions. It encourages smarter decision-making and minimizes the anxiousness and isolation that commonly feature financial struggles.
